Question 2

Using the block diagram provided, explain how new plate material is created at a divergent plate boundary. Make sure your answer includes a discussion on the forces at work and the generation of magma beneath the rift.
 
  What will be an ideal response?

Answer to Question 2

Answer: Tensional stress pulls the plates apart, creating a rift between them. The creation of the rift means that there is not as much force (the weight of the overlying plates) pushing down on that part of the mantle, which results in decompression melting that generates magma. Magma is less dense than the surrounding rock and rises up, filling the gap between the two plates. However, the plates are still being pulled apart, so the new material is also pulled apart, with part of it adhering to each plate.

Your skin wrinkles if you stay in the bathtub a long time because the outermost layer of skin (which consists of dead keratin) swells when it absorbs water. It is tightly attached to the skin below it, so it compensates for the increased area by wrinkling. This happens to the hands and feet because they have the thickest layer of dead keratin cells.
